Skip to content

Routing

The Routing API is a powerful feature that enables you to calculate routes and navigate users to their desired destinations. With our high-performance routing server, you can quickly determine the optimal path between two or more locations, whether by foot, bike, or car. The routing API offers a wide range of advanced functionalities to enhance your location-based services.

Key Features

Fast and Efficient Route Calculation

Our routing server utilizes advanced algorithms and up-to-date map data to calculate routes swiftly and accurately. Whether you need to determine the shortest path, the fastest route considering traffic conditions, or the most scenic route, SmartMaps Routing delivers reliable results in a matter of seconds.

Multiple Transportation Modes

SmartMaps Routing supports various transportation modes, allowing you to cater to the specific needs of your users. You can calculate routes optimized for:

  • Driving: Get turn-by-turn directions for cars, considering road network, traffic regulations, and real-time traffic information.
  • Walking: Generate pedestrian-friendly routes that prioritize sidewalks, crosswalks, and pedestrian-only paths.
  • Cycling: Find the most suitable routes for cyclists, taking into account bike lanes, trails, and terrain preferences.

Waypoints and Intermediate Stops

With SmartMaps Routing, you can include multiple waypoints or intermediate stops along the route. This feature is particularly useful for planning trips with multiple destinations or for optimizing delivery routes. Users can specify the order of the waypoints, and the routing engine will calculate the most efficient path connecting all the specified locations.

Advanced Routing Services

In addition to basic route calculation, SmartMaps Routing offers a range of advanced services to enhance your location-based applications:

  • Isochrone Analysis: Generate isochrones or travel time polygons to visualize the reachable areas within a specified time or distance from a given location. This is useful for site selection, market analysis, and service area planning.
  • Trip Planning: Optimize multi-stop trips by determining the most efficient order and route to visit multiple locations. This service is valuable for logistics, field service management, and tour planning applications.
  • Map Matching: Snap GPS traces or location data to the nearest road network, improving the accuracy and consistency of tracking and analysis. Map matching is essential for fleet tracking, route optimization, and data cleansing.